Sitcom. A sitcom (a shortening of situation comedy, or situational comedy) is a genre of comedy centred on a fixed set of characters who mostly carry over from episode to episode. Sitcoms can be contrasted with sketch comedy, where a troupe may use new characters in each sketch, and stand-up comedy, where a comedian tells jokes and stories to ...

July 26. ( 2005-07-26) –. September 9, 2005. ( 2005-09-09) Situation: Comedy is a reality show that aired on the Bravo network from July 26 until September 9, 2005. It was produced by Sean Hayes and Todd Milliner. The winner of the series was "Stephen's Life". The runner up was "The Sperm Donor".

A situation comedy, usually called a sitcom, is a type of comedy program. Sitcoms were first on radio, before television was invented, but are now on television and are a large part of the programs shown.
The situation comedy derives its name from the fact that, at least initially, each episode involved the antics of a regular character who found him/herself in a particular "situation." Like other forms of popular entertainment, commercial television has sometimes suffered from bad press.
